Victory Garden (Tehachapi) is a 19 MW wind power plant in California, United States of America. It is operated by Wind Stream Operations LLC. Based on reported annual generation of 21 GWh, it can supply roughly 5,885 homes. It ranks #3903 of 9,833 United States of America power plants by installed capacity. Commissioned in 1983, it is around 43 years old — long-established. As a non-combustion source, it has no direct CO₂ emissions from generation. In context, wind supplies about 10.3% of United States of America's electricity; the national grid averages 384 gCO₂/kWh (43.0% low-carbon) (2025).
